In the pharmaceutical industry, packaging is just as important as the medicine itself. Proper packaging protects injectable drugs from contamination, maintains sterility, extends shelf life, and ensures safe administration to patients.

Among the most common packaging formats for injectable medicines are ampoules and vials. Both are widely used in hospitals, clinics, pharmacies, and healthcare facilities, but each has unique characteristics and advantages depending on the type of medication and its intended use.

Understanding the differences between ampoules and vials helps healthcare professionals, pharmaceutical buyers, and manufacturers choose the most suitable packaging solution.


What is an Ampoule?

An ampoule (also spelled ampule) is a small, sealed glass container designed to hold a single dose of sterile medication.

The neck of the ampoule is melted and sealed during manufacturing, creating a completely airtight environment. Before use, the healthcare professional snaps off the top to access the medicine.

Because ampoules are permanently sealed, they provide excellent protection against contamination until opened.


What is a Vial?

A vial is a small bottle made from glass or high-quality pharmaceutical plastic, sealed with a rubber stopper and protected by an aluminum cap.

Unlike ampoules, vials can be accessed using a sterile needle through the rubber stopper. Depending on the product, a vial may contain a single dose or multiple doses.

Vials are commonly used for injectable medicines, vaccines, biologics, antibiotics, and lyophilized (freeze-dried) products.

Advantages of Ampoules

Ampoules remain one of the most trusted packaging options for sterile injectable medicines.

Excellent Sterility

Because the container is completely sealed, there is minimal risk of microbial contamination before opening.

No Rubber Interaction

Since ampoules do not use rubber stoppers, there is no possibility of interaction between the drug and closure material.

Ideal for Single-Dose Medicines

Each ampoule contains one accurately measured dose, reducing medication errors.

Longer Product Stability

The airtight seal protects sensitive medicines from moisture, oxygen, and environmental contaminants.


Limitations of Ampoules

Despite their advantages, ampoules have some limitations.

  • Glass can break during handling.
  • Opening requires care to avoid injuries.
  • Glass particles may be generated when snapped open.
  • Cannot be resealed after opening.
  • Entire contents should be used immediately.

Advantages of Vials

Vials offer flexibility and convenience, making them one of the most widely used pharmaceutical packaging formats.

Multi-Dose Capability

Some vials allow multiple doses to be withdrawn while maintaining sterility.

Easy Handling

Healthcare professionals can access medicines quickly using sterile syringes.

Suitable for Freeze-Dried Products

Many biologics and vaccines are supplied in lyophilized form inside vials.

Reduced Product Waste

Multi-dose packaging can lower medicine wastage in hospitals and vaccination programs.

Better for High-Value Medicines

Expensive injectable medicines are often packaged in vials to maximize utilization.


Limitations of Vials

Although highly versatile, vials require strict aseptic handling.

Potential challenges include:

  • Risk of contamination after first puncture.
  • Rubber stopper compatibility must be evaluated.
  • Multi-dose vials require preservatives in some formulations.
  • Improper handling may shorten product life after opening.

Single-Dose vs Multi-Dose Vials

Single-Dose Vials

Designed for one patient and one administration only.

Examples include:

  • Antibiotic injections
  • Emergency medicines
  • Oncology drugs

Multi-Dose Vials

Contain multiple doses and may include preservatives to prevent microbial growth after repeated access.

Examples include:

  • Insulin
  • Vaccines
  • Anesthetics
  • Hormonal injections

Quality Standards for Ampoules and Vials

Pharmaceutical packaging must comply with stringent international quality standards.

These include:

  • WHO-GMP Guidelines
  • Good Manufacturing Practices (GMP)
  • ISO Standards
  • Sterility Assurance Requirements
  • Container Closure Integrity Testing (CCIT)
  • Pharmacopoeial Standards (USP, EP, IP)

Manufacturers also perform rigorous quality checks such as:

  • Visual inspection
  • Leak testing
  • Sterility testing
  • Particulate matter testing
  • Dimensional verification
  • Container integrity testing

Which Packaging is Better?

There is no universal answer, as the choice depends on the product and its intended use.

Choose Ampoules When:

  • A completely sealed sterile environment is required.
  • The medicine is intended for single use.
  • Long-term stability is a priority.
  • No preservatives should be used.

Choose Vials When:

  • Multiple doses are required.
  • Reconstitution before use is necessary.
  • The medicine is expensive and wastage should be minimized.
  • Flexible dosing is needed in hospitals and healthcare facilities.

Frequently Asked Questions (FAQs)

Which is safer, an ampoule or a vial?

Both are safe when manufactured and handled according to GMP standards. Ampoules provide a fully sealed environment before opening, while vials offer convenience and flexibility for single- or multi-dose use.


Why are ampoules made of glass?

Glass is chemically inert and provides excellent protection against moisture, oxygen, and contamination, making it ideal for many injectable medicines.


Can vials be used multiple times?

Single-dose vials are intended for one use only. Multi-dose vials can be accessed multiple times using proper aseptic techniques and within the recommended period after opening.


Which packaging is commonly used for vaccines?

Many vaccines are supplied in vials because they may require multi-dose administration or reconstitution before use.


Are ampoules better for injectable medicines?

Ampoules are ideal for single-dose sterile products requiring maximum protection, while vials are preferred when flexibility, reconstitution, or multi-dose use is needed.
